Reviews (612)
What Guests Are Saying
Victoria Campground offers a clean, well-maintained environment with friendly and helpful staff, making it a favorite among families and campers. Many visitors appreciate the spacious sites, beautiful lake views, and family-friendly atmosphere, with plenty of activities like biking and fishing. While some reviewers noted noise and restroom odors, the overall sentiment is positive, highlighting the campground's charm and inviting nature.

Location Victoria Campground
Address:
937 Victoria Landing Drive
Woodstock, GA, 30189
United States
- Physical address: 937 Victoria Landing Drive, Woodstock, GA 30189
- From I-575, take exit 11 and turn west onto Sixes Road. After 2.5 miles turn left on Bells Ferry Road and follow the signs to the campground.
Latitude & Longitude: 34.1514 / -84.6194
Elevation: 265 feet
Policies & Rules
| Category | About |
|---|---|
| General |
Maximum of three vehicles per campsite |
| General |
Camping limit is 14 consecutive days or 14 non-consecutive days in any 30-day period at all Corps of Engineers operated campgrounds on the Allatoona Lake Project. |
| General |
Off-road vehicles, golf carts and ATVs are not permitted |
| General |
Entrance gate is closed from 10:30 p.m. to 7 a.m. |
| General |
Primary Occupant must be 18 years of age or older. |
| General |
Digital Copies of campground maps are available online. Please print ahead of time if you would like physical copy. |
| General |
Don't Move Firewood: Protect your forests from tree-killing pests by buying your firewood locally and burning it on-site. Visit Dontmovefirewood.org for further information. |
